WNCT (Greenville) reports vaccinations are starting across North Carolina, with CarolinaEast Health System in New Bern giving medical workers the first shots in the Greenville region. But the report also recognizes that there are many people who don’t feel comfortable getting the vaccine and introduces a group in the east using virtual connections to answer questions and ease concerns, especially in the Black and Brown communities.

“I think that’s coming from a long-standing history of historical mistreatment of Blacks and other people of color,” said Crystal Cené, MD, executive director for Health Equity for the UNC Health System, and associate professor in the division of general medicine and clinical epidemiology.
